The microstructure, hardness, corrosion resistance, and wear resistance of the prepared HEAs are systematically investigated. Although the relative density of samples decreases by increasing the WC percent, yet the presence of WC particles with a homogeneous distribution in the alloy matrix and the formation of Cr-rich carbide phases improve the corrosion resistance.
